It\u2019s treating people with <a href=\"https:\/\/www.sogolytics.com\/blog\/the-power-of-kindness-at-work\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">kindness<\/a>, respect, and <a href=\"https:\/\/www.sogolytics.com\/blog\/empathy-vs-sympathy\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">empathy<\/a> and fostering a sense of harmony or ease, or a feeling of gratitude or appreciation.<\/p>\n<div class=\"div-minispacer\"><\/div>\n<p>By embodying grace in customer service situations, we can create more positive and harmonious relationships while also contributing to a more compassionate and understanding world overall.<\/p>\n<div class=\"div-spacer\"><\/div>\n<h2>Grace &amp; enhancing customer experience<\/h2>\n<p>The <a href=\"https:\/\/www.sogolytics.com\/blog\/analyzing-the-2023-customer-rage-survey\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">2023 National Customer Rage Survey<\/a> found people are increasingly aggressive about product and service problems. Individuals surveyed felt their time was wasted and suffered emotional distress. Some 43% even yelled or raised their voices to express their dissatisfaction.<\/p>\n<div class=\"div-minispacer\"><\/div>\n<p>The employees on the other end of those exchanges probably were wishing for some grace from the customers. While this meant a little extra work for the employee, the company earned some extra credit with a loyal customer and even some free promotion to enhance their online reputation.<\/p>\n<div class=\"div-spacer\"><\/div>\n<h2>Respect customer time<\/h2>\n<p>It\u2019s challenging to find someone today who does not feel busy, and it&#8217;s impossible to regain wasted time. With this in mind, one way to show grace is to respect your customer\u2019s time. By responding promptly to inquiries, providing accurate and concise information, and being efficient in your processes, you can ensure that customers feel valued and appreciated.<\/p>\n<div class=\"div-minispacer\"><\/div>\n<p>This could be as simple as giving customers advance notice of a closing or providing a timeline for resolving a situation (which you then honor!). Even providing queue and wait time announcements on your customer service lines can demonstrate thoughtfulness and attention to customers&#8217; well-being. A graceful response, with kindness and patience, can help alleviate their concerns and create a more positive experience.<\/p>\n<div class=\"div-minispacer\"><\/div>\n<p>Of course, empathy can\u2019t replace actually addressing the problem. This author had a problem with plumbing at a vacation condo. The third time in 18 hours that she heard a <a href=\"https:\/\/www.sogolytics.com\/blog\/customer-service-communication-challenges\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">customer service agent<\/a> saying \u201cI understand that this is frustrating for you,\u201d meant very little when still no one had provided any update on when the issue might be addressed.
